TOWN OF OLDS
BYLAW NO. 2022-27


A BYLAW of the Town of Olds in the Province of Alberta RESPECTING RATES TO BE CHARGED FOR MUNICIPAL SERVICES PROVIDED BY THE TOWN OF OLDS.


WHEREAS paragraph 8 of the Municipal Government Act Revised Statues of Alberta 1994 and amendments thereto authorizes a Municipality, by bylaw, to establish fees for licenses, permits and approvals, and

WHEREAS paragraph 61(2) authorizes a municipality to charge fees, tolls and charges for the use of its property, and

WHEREAS paragraph 481 authorizes a municipality to establish fees payable to a person wishing to make a complaint to the Assessment Review Board, and

WHEREAS paragraph 630.1 authorizes a municipality to establish fees for planning functions, and

WHEREAS paragraph 6 gives a municipality natural persons powers, which imply the power to charge for, goods and services provided.

NOW, THEREFORE, THE MUNICIPAL COUNCIL OF THE TOWN OF OLDS, IN THE PROVINCE OF ALBERTA, DULY ASSEMBLED, ENACTS AS FOLLOWS:

SHORT TITLE
This Bylaw may be referred to as the RATES BYLAW of the Town of Olds.

DEFINITIONS
“Municipal Services” means; annual rates, fees, tolls and charges for various goods, licenses, permits and services provided by the Town of Olds.

GENERAL MATTERS
1.    That the rates specified in the Schedules attached be charged for the Municipal Services as specified.

2.    This bylaw shall be reviewed and brought before Council in September annually.

3.    From time to time, review and amendments to the various schedules may be required outside the annual review of the RATES BYLAW.

4.    This bylaw comes into full force and effect on January 1, 2023;

5.    All schedules attached to this Bylaw form part of this Bylaw
